Anywayz, I have a question regarding the aero package. I really want the aero kit on my new evo, but i dont know if its worth the extra grand. I tried finding pictures on google showing me what the evo looks like with the kit installed, but had no luck. So I would really appreciate it if someone can show me several pictures of the evo with the kit installed and several without. I just want to see if its really worth the money. Thanks!
Pay $200 and install the mudflaps. If you want a body kit then wait for aftermarket. The kit is so insignificantly different that I've shown pics of the same X as I have and asked her if she could see anything different. She looked at it a bit and said no.
Just my opinion. But that and then the problems that people seem to be having with the kit falling apart just make it not seem worth $2000.
Anyway, look in the "vanity" section. Plenty of member rides and some have the kit and some don't. If you look at the front bumper and there is only a black strip along the bottom then it does not have the aero kit. If you see a color matched strip below the black strip, then it does have the areo kit. I personally think that color coordinated strip along the front looks stupid and less aggressive then just the black strip.
Anyway, my opinion but I'm sooo happy I don't have that kit.

The front lip is the most noticeable. Rear extensions and side skirts are easy to miss.
